Brookfield Corporation (BN) saw its distributable earnings increase by 11% in 2025, reaching a record $5.4 billion. This strong performance contributed to a 21% total return for the year, driven by robust growth in asset management and wealth solutions. The positive results suggest continued momentum for BN, potentially benefiting the broader financial sector. A major investment firm, Dodge & Cox, increased its position in BN during Q4 2025, adding over 41 million shares. This significant investment, representing 1.02% of their portfolio, indicates confidence in BN's long-term value. This strategic move aligns with Dodge & Cox's value-oriented investment approach, suggesting potential for continued outperformance. Earnings Summary
Brookfield Corporation, operating within the Financial Services sector as an Asset Management firm, manages a range of public and private investment products and services for institutional and retail clients, focusing on sizeable assets across geographies and asset classes. The company invests its own capital and capital from other investors. In Q4 2025, Brookfield Corporation's earnings showed a strong performance, with an actual EPS of $0.67, exceeding the estimated $0.6239, and revenue reaching $20.156 billion, surpassing the estimated $1.657 billion. However, there is no data available for Q1 2026. Brookfield Corporation's Q4 2025 results significantly exceeded estimates, with distributable earnings up 11% year-over-year. The company's annual profit was $1.31 billion, or 49 cents per share, with annual revenue at $75.1 billion. Recent news indicates that Dodge & Cox significantly increased its position in BN during Q4 2025, adding over 41 million shares, signaling confidence in the company's long-term value. The company also announced a 17% increase in its quarterly dividend, reflecting confidence in future performance. Brookfield Wealth Solutions (BNT) reported strong 2025 results, driven by strategic investments and expansion, including $13 billion deployed into Brookfield-originated strategies. The appointment of Connor Teskey as CEO, alongside Bruce Flatt's continued leadership at Brookfield Corp, may influence the company's investment strategy and operational focus.
